> On the page https://spark.apache.org/docs/latest/configuration.html one can see headers in the HTML which look like left overs from the conversion from Markdown:
> {code}
> ### Execution Behavior
> ...
> ### Networking
> ...
> ### Scheduling
> ...
> etc...
> {code}
> The most problems with formatting has the paragraph
> {code}
> ### Cluster Managers Each cluster manager in Spark has additional configuration options. Configurations can be found on the pages for each mode: #### [YARN](running-on-yarn.html#configuration) #### [Mesos](running-on-mesos.html#configuration) #### [Standalone Mode](spark-standalone.html#cluster-launch-scripts) # Environment Variables
> ...
> {code}
> As a reader of the documentation I want the headers in the text to be formatted correctly and not showing Markdown syntax.
